Biography


Guena LG, born Guénaël Geay in 1979 in Bordeaux, is a French DJ and producer originally from Vitry‑sur‑Seine (Île‑de‑France).
He works in electro, house and trance.
He released his first remix in 2001 for Sophie Ellis-Bextor on Take Me Home and gained wide success with his remix of Murder On The Dancefloor.
From 2002 to 2004 he formed a duo with RLS to produce several remixes and co‑founded the Parisian gay party Glam As You.
His catalogue includes over 60 remixes for international stars such as Black Eyed Peas, Enrique Iglesias, Britney Spears, Gwen Stefani, Kylie Minogue, Mylène Farmer, Nick Jonas and Offer Nissim.
He signed six remixes for Lady Gaga; his version LGG vs. LGG remix of Poker Face was selected in 2010 for Android’s launch campaign in Japan, reaching #1 in digital sales and selling over one million copies there.
His productions and DJ sets brought him strong exposure on radio and in clubs from Paris to Tel Aviv.
